Description [EN]

The city museum has been housed in the Herder House since 1884. It has extensive collections concerning the history of the former Imperial City. The focus of the exhibition is on the Imperial Court of Justice and the Swiss Confederation. Another central theme is the everyday culture in Rottweil between 1750 and 1870. Naturally, the Rottweil Carnival also has its appropriate place in the museum. A special feature is the Herrenkramer Crib, a baroque play crib that is “brought to life” during the Christmas season.
